Job Overview
Confidential Client (Accounting & Finance) is hiring an entry-level Tax Analyst to join their finance/tax team in Camden, NJ. This role reports to the Tax Manager and supports federal, state, and local tax compliance activities—preparing tax returns, coordinating payments and estimated filings, maintaining compliance reporting, and supporting tax account reconciliations and research. This position is contract, full-time.
What You’ll Do
- Prepare and file state sales & use tax returns and state income tax returns on a monthly, quarterly, and annual basis.
- Prepare separate company proforma federal tax returns and supporting schedules.
- Assemble and maintain tax return workpapers to support income tax audits.
- Reconcile tax balance sheet accounts and support income tax provision workpapers.
- Assist with tax notices, audits, and compliance inquiries.
- Support special projects, process improvements, and other tax department initiatives as assigned.
- Collaborate with Corporate Finance, Division Finance teams, and external advisors to ensure timely and accurate tax compliance.
